set badwords { "*kelime1*" "*kelime2*" "kelime3*" "eklemeye devam et alt alta" } bind pubm - "*" pubm:badword proc pubm:badword {nick uhost hand chan text} { global badwords if {[botisop $chan] && ![isbotnick $nick]} { foreach badword $badwords { if {[string match -nocase $badword $text]} { putquick "MODE $chan +b *!*@[lindex [split $uhost @] 1]" putquick "KICK $chan $nick :Badword *$badword* yasak kelime tespit edildi." } } } }